Russian "Rosnjeft" to buy NIS without tender?

If we are to believe the speculations among the circles in the energy sector, the Government of Serbia has a new favorite for strategic partner of Petroleum Industry of Serbia (NIS) - Russian State-owned company "Rosnjeft".
According to unofficial information, the negotiations between the representatives of Serbian Government and "Rosnjeft" lasts for two months. Russian side wants to additionally capitalize NIS, but it insists that everything should be done without the previous announcement of the tender for privatization of the company . Additional capitalization would obliged "Rosnjeft" to invest in NIS and it would get the ownership share in return.
According to the results of previous negotiations, it is more and more likely that Serbia will keep the majority ownership in the national oil company.
"Rosnjeft" gained in importance when it became the company that realized the highest profit, aside from "Gazprom, on the occasion of liquidation of "Jukos", which was managed by Russian tycoon Mihail Hodorokovski, who is in prison at the moment. "Rosnjeft" is, also, the owner of the biggest production unit "Jukos – Jugansknjeftagas" and it is the third largest oil manufacturer in Russia.
